Metal cladding replacement services involve removing old or damaged metal panels from a building’s exterior and installing new cladding to enhance both appearance and durability. The process typically includes assessing the existing cladding, preparing the surface, and carefully installing the new panels to ensure a seamless fit. This service can improve the structural integrity of a building by replacing corroded or compromised materials, helping to prevent leaks, drafts, and further deterioration. Additionally, updated metal cladding can significantly enhance the aesthetic appeal of a property, providing a modern or refreshed look that aligns with architectural goals.

This service addresses several common problems associated with aging or damaged metal exteriors. Over time, metal panels can develop corrosion, rust, or dents that compromise their protective qualities. Weather exposure, temperature fluctuations, and general wear can lead to panels warping or becoming loose. Replacing the metal cladding helps resolve these issues by restoring the building’s exterior to a more resilient state, reducing the risk of water infiltration, and preventing further damage. It can also improve energy efficiency by ensuring the building’s exterior maintains proper insulation and prevents air leaks.

Cost Range for Metal Cladding Replacement - The typical cost for replacing metal cladding varies widely, generally falling between $8,000 and $25,000 depending on the building size and material choice. For example, a small commercial building might cost around $10,000, while larger projects can exceed $20,000.

Factors Influencing Costs - Costs are influenced by the type of metal used, the complexity of the installation, and the current condition of the existing cladding. Premium materials like aluminum or copper tend to be more expensive, often adding several thousand dollars to the overall price.

Labor and Material Expenses - Labor costs typically range from $3 to $8 per square foot, with materials accounting for a significant portion of the total. For a 2,000-square-foot building, labor and materials combined might total between $12,000 and $20,000.

Additional Cost Considerations - Extra expenses can include removal of old cladding, surface preparation, and permits. These additional costs can add a few thousand dollars, so obtaining detailed estimates from local service providers is recommended for accurate budgeting.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is metal cladding replacement? Metal cladding replacement involves removing old or damaged metal exterior panels and installing new ones to improve the building’s appearance and durability.

How do I know if my building needs metal cladding replacement? Signs such as rust, corrosion, warping, or visible damage can indicate the need for cladding replacement; a local professional can assess the condition.

What types of metal are used for cladding replacement? Common options include aluminum, steel, and zinc, each offering different benefits in terms of durability and appearance.
